What Causes Muscle Weakness, Dizziness, And Slight Tremors?
my husband recently developed muscle weakness, dizziness, and slight tremors. He has had a litney of blood tests, emg and is scheduled for a muscle biopsy. so far all results have been normal except for emg and ebv. he also has elevated ck levels. what could this indicate?
As I was going through history it missed too many things like - is he having high blood pressure? Diabetes? kidney infection? etc. Tremors of upper limb or lower limbs or in general of the body.? His age and body weight?
Did you try meeting up a neurologist for the same? As tremors are HMF related issues and it definitely needs a brain scan. Has it been done?
Tremors can occur due to end number of factors. We need to have a thorough examination - physical as well as diagnostic procedures so we can come to a better conclusion. As EMG and NCV are abnormal there is a definite need for the Scan once as per what it appears.
Medical therapy will begin once we get hold of the reports and then exercise therapy to not lose muscle strength. Hope you take the guidance of neuro physician.
